Transaction 983704ce6a31fb7704043b32693b60021dcad7a88136c5943b98a972c80b89b3
1 Input
1 Output
-
983704ce6a31fb7704043b32693b60021dcad7a88136c5943b98a972c80b89b3:0
- value
- 500000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e34de62e861b78ea30bec97e13c95150015b401e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Misi5F6Js3cyMH17uyerev6WkhZXthCeA